Monitor Backup Jobs in Cloud Console
Overview
Monitoring backup jobs ensures your disaster recovery strategy is functioning correctly. CockroachDB Cloud Console provides comprehensive visibility into backup job status, history, and performance metrics for managed backups.
Key Concept: Managed backups run automatically according to your configured schedule. Regular monitoring ensures backups complete successfully and are available for restore when needed.
Accessing Backup Monitoring
Navigate to Backup and Restore Interface
1. Log in to CockroachDB Cloud Console
2. Select your organization from dropdown
3. Click on your cluster
4. In left navigation, click "Backup and Restore"
5. Two main views available:
- "Backups" tab: View completed backups
- "Settings" tab: Configuration and upcoming schedule

Viewing Backup Job Status
Current Backup Status
Backup States:
Status | Icon | Meaning | Actions Available
──────────────────────────────────────────────────────────────────────
Completed | ✓ | Backup finished successfully | Restore, View details
In Progress | ⟳ | Backup currently running | View progress
Failed | ✗ | Backup encountered error | View error, Retry
Scheduled | ○ | Backup planned for future | View schedule

Common Failure Causes
Backup Failure Patterns:
Cause | Frequency | Typical Resolution
───────────────────────────────────────────────────────────
Timeout (high load) | Common | Auto-retry succeeds
Cluster unhealthy | Uncommon | Fix cluster health first
Storage quota exceeded | Rare | Cockroach Labs manages
Network issues | Rare | Auto-retry succeeds
Concurrent maintenance | Uncommon | Reschedule or defer
───────────────────────────────────────────────────────────
Automatic retry behavior:
- First retry: +1 hour after failure
- Second retry: +3 hours after first retry
- Third retry: +6 hours after second retry
- After 3 failures: Alert sent to Cluster Admins

External Monitoring via API
For integration with monitoring systems:
#!/bin/bash
export COCKROACH_API_SECRET="your_api_key"
export CLUSTER_ID="your_cluster_id"
LATEST_BACKUP=$(curl -s -X GET \
"https://cockroachlabs.cloud/api/v1/clusters/${CLUSTER_ID}/backups?limit=1" \
-H "Authorization: Bearer ${COCKROACH_API_SECRET}" \
-H "Cc-Version: 2024-09-16" \
| jq -r '.backups[0]')
BACKUP_STATUS=$(echo "$LATEST_BACKUP" | jq -r '.status')
BACKUP_TIME=$(echo "$LATEST_BACKUP" | jq -r '.timestamp')
BACKUP_SIZE=$(echo "$LATEST_BACKUP" | jq -r '.size_bytes')
BACKUP_AGE_HOURS=$(( ($(date +%s) - $(date -d "$BACKUP_TIME" +%s)) / 3600 ))
EXPECTED_FREQUENCY_HOURS=6
if [ "$BACKUP_STATUS" != "COMPLETED" ]; then
echo "ALERT: Latest backup failed or incomplete"
echo "Status: $BACKUP_STATUS"
echo "Time: $BACKUP_TIME"
exit 1
elif [ $BACKUP_AGE_HOURS -gt $(($EXPECTED_FREQUENCY_HOURS + 2)) ]; then
echo "ALERT: Backup overdue"
echo "Last backup: $BACKUP_AGE_HOURS hours ago"
echo "Expected frequency: $EXPECTED_FREQUENCY_HOURS hours"
exit 1
else
echo "OK: Backup healthy"
echo "Last backup: $BACKUP_TIME ($BACKUP_AGE_HOURS hours ago)"
echo "Size: $(($BACKUP_SIZE / 1024 / 1024 / 1024)) GB"
exit 0
fi

Troubleshooting Backup Issues
Backup Not Appearing
Symptom: Expected backup not showing in Console
Diagnosis:
1. Check current time vs scheduled time
- Backups may be delayed by up to 15 minutes
- High cluster load can delay backup start
2. Verify backup configuration active
- Settings tab → Ensure status is "Active"
- Check frequency setting
3. Review Activity logs
- Check for failure messages
- Look for cluster maintenance events
4. Verify cluster health
- Overview → All nodes should be "Healthy"
- Unhealthy cluster blocks backups
Resolution:
- If delayed <30 min: Wait for completion
- If cluster unhealthy: Fix health issues first
- If >1 hour overdue: Contact support with cluster ID
Backup Size Unexpectedly Large
Symptom: Backup size much larger than database size
Investigation queries (via Cloud Console SQL Shell):
-- Check total database size
SELECT
sum(range_size_mb)::INT as total_size_mb
FROM crdb_internal.ranges;
-- Check per-database size
SELECT
database_name,
sum(range_size_mb)::INT as size_mb
FROM crdb_internal.ranges
GROUP BY database_name
ORDER BY size_mb DESC;
-- Check for MVCC version accumulation
SELECT
table_name,
round(key_bytes::DECIMAL / 1024 / 1024, 2) as key_mb,
round(value_bytes::DECIMAL / 1024 / 1024, 2) as value_mb,
round((key_bytes + value_bytes - live_bytes)::DECIMAL / 1024 / 1024, 2) as garbage_mb
FROM crdb_internal.kv_store_status
ORDER BY garbage_mb DESC
LIMIT 10;
Common causes:
1. MVCC garbage accumulation
- High update workload
- GC not keeping pace
- Backup captures pre-GC data
2. Index overhead
- Multiple secondary indexes
- Indexes significantly increase size
3. Deleted data not yet GC'd
- Recent large deletes
- Data in backup but will be GC'd soon
Resolution:
- Normal for high-update workloads
- Monitor if size grows beyond database size * 1.5
- Consider GC tuning if severe
Backup Duration Increasing
Symptom: Backup time increasing week-over-week
Trend analysis:
Week 1: 25 minutes
Week 2: 28 minutes (+12%)
Week 3: 32 minutes (+14%)
Week 4: 38 minutes (+19%)
Investigation:
1. Check database size growth
- Expected: Duration increases with data
- Formula: ~3-5 minutes per 10 GB
- Compare size growth to duration growth
2. Check cluster load during backups
- Cloud Console → Monitoring → Metrics
- View CPU/Memory during backup window
- High load slows backup performance
3. Check for cluster changes
- Added indexes?
- More tables/databases?
- Changed replication factor?
Acceptable duration increase:
- Proportional to size growth: Normal
- Example: +20% size → +20% duration is OK
Concerning duration increase:
- Disproportional to size growth
- Example: +5% size but +40% duration
Resolution:
- If proportional: No action needed
- If disproportional:
1. Review cluster capacity
2. Consider scaling cluster
3. Adjust backup schedule to off-peak hours
4. Contact support for investigation
Best Practices
Regular Backup Monitoring Schedule
Recommended monitoring cadence:
Daily (automated):
☐ Check latest backup completed successfully
☐ Verify backup within expected size range
☐ Alert if backup overdue (frequency + 2 hours)
Weekly (manual):
☐ Review backup schedule adherence rate
☐ Check backup size trend
☐ Review backup duration trend
☐ Verify no failed backups in past 7 days
Monthly (manual):
☐ Validate PITR recovery window matches expectations
☐ Review storage consumption vs budget
☐ Test restore from recent backup (DR drill)
☐ Review and update backup documentation
Quarterly:
☐ Full disaster recovery test
☐ Review and adjust backup retention if needed
☐ Audit backup monitoring alert effectiveness
☐ Update runbooks based on learnings
